Signs of damp in Halling
- ✓Black mould on walls, ceilings or sealant
- ✓Streaming water on the windows each morning
- ✓A persistent damp smell that won't go away
- ✓Peeling paint or damp patches on the walls
- ✓Washing that never dries indoors

How a dehumidifier works in Halling
Not all dehumidifiers are equal: a tiny moisture absorber won't touch a genuinely damp room in Halling. Go for a proper unit with a strong extraction rate and, ideally, continuous drainage so you're not emptying the tank every few hours.

How much does it cost in Halling?
Hiring beats buying when the need is short-term (after a wet winter, a leak, or before a sale). In Halling, expect around £10 to £25 a day depending on the model, with discounts over a week or more.

Common questions in Halling
Which dehumidifier should I hire for damp and mould?
Go for a compressor (refrigerant) unit with a good extraction rate and, if possible, continuous drainage. Give us the rough square metres and we'll match the right model for Halling.
Will it push my electricity bill up?
Running costs stay reasonable: a domestic unit often runs a few hours a day thanks to the built-in humidistat, which switches it off once the target humidity is reached.
Is it better to hire or buy a dehumidifier?
If the need is short-term, hiring is the smarter move: no expensive unit sitting idle afterwards, and you get the right model for the problem in Halling straight away.
How many days should I hire one for?
It depends how wet things are: condensation clears in days, while drying-out works in Halling may need a week or more of continuous running.
Can it help with mould on the walls?
A dehumidifier tackles the cause: the excess moisture mould needs to grow. Clean the existing mould off, then keep the air dry and it won't keep returning in Halling.
